TouchNTuff® 93-250 - X-Large (9.5-10.0), 100/bx, 10 bx/cs

The TouchNTuff® 93-250 is a robust, industrial-grade nitrile examination glove engineered specifically for demanding environments where a secure grip and chemical splash protection are paramount. This glove features proprietary ANSELL GRIP™ Technology, which significantly minimizes the force required to grip wet, oily, or dry objects, thereby reducing hand and arm fatigue while improving overall productivity and safety. The soft, durable nitrile formulation conforms to the hand, providing ultimate comfort for professionals working long shifts in laboratory, automotive, or life sciences settings.

Designed with high tensile strength, the TouchNTuff® 93-250 offers up to four times the puncture resistance of standard natural rubber latex gloves and three times that of PVC alternatives. The anthracite gray color provides a professional aesthetic and high contrast for detecting light-colored residues. Furthermore, the glove's silicone-free design prevents the transfer of contaminants that can cause defects in sensitive finishes, making it an ideal choice for precision work and inspection tasks.

Key Features

ANSELL GRIP™ Technology: Reduces the finger force required to grip by up to 80% and palm force by 33%, effectively combating muscle strain and hand fatigue.

Superior Chemical Splash Protection: Resists accidental exposure to a wide range of acids, bases, and solvents more effectively than standard nitrile disposables.

Silicone-Free Construction: Eliminates the risk of contaminant transfer, ensuring product integrity in painting, coating, and finishing processes.

Enhanced Puncture Resistance: Features a robust material profile (approx. 7.9 mil at the fingers) providing 3x-4x more puncture protection than latex or vinyl gloves.

Antistatic Properties: Specifically tested to meet EN 1149 standards, supporting safety in environments sensitive to electrostatic discharge.

Latex-Free Protection: Manufactured without natural rubber proteins, protecting users and patients against Type I skin allergies.

Ideal Clinical Applications

Life Sciences & Laboratory: Primary use in sample taking, testing, blending, compounding, and analytical work where a secure grip is critical.

Pharmaceutical Manufacturing: Ideal for handling compression presses, tablet manufacturing, and raw material dispensing.

Emergency Services: Suitable for spill or leakage cleanup and general-purpose maintenance where fluid exposure is expected.

Precision Inspection: Recommended for tooling maintenance and the inspection of machined parts coated with light oils.

Product Details

Brand: TouchNTuff® (Ansell)

Product Type: Nitrile Examination Glove

Latex Status: Not made from natural rubber latex

Cuff Length: Standard

Powder Content: Powder-Free

Freedom From Holes: 1.5 AQL

Allergy Prevention: Latex (Type I)

Non-Sterile

Important Safety Information

Single Use Only: These gloves are intended for one-time use; reuse or reprocessing significantly increases the risk of barrier failure and cross-contamination.

Chemotherapy Drug Use: This product has NOT been tested for use with chemotherapy drugs and should not be used in oncology or pharmacy settings where such exposure is expected.

Skin Sensitivity: Individuals with a known hypersensitivity to nitrile or specific manufacturing additives should discontinue use if signs of irritation or dermatitis appear.
